Gateway Institute Of Technology

Gateway Institute of Technology was developed in response to a court order mandating the establishment of a high technology magnet high school. The opening of Gateway Institute of Technology in August of 1992 introduced a totally new concept in education to the metropolitan area of Saint Louis, Missouri, USA. This magnet school integrates a strong academic curriculum emphasizing mathematics and science with career preparation in highly technical fields. Accelerated and advanced placement courses are available for students. Inquiry, innovation, creativity and exploration are encouraged throughout the school. Gateway has been recognized by the United States Department of Education as a New American High School. Only ten high schools were given the honor in 1998. Gateway serves as a model school and is visited regularly by educators from across the nation and the world. Gateway has been featured in several books and a video of best practices in United States high schools which were developed by and are distributed by the U.S. Department of Education.
